Lionel Messi's attack on CONMEBOL and the Copa América has not gone down well with Brazil captain Dani Alves.
Dani Alves has criticised Lionel Messi for being "disrespectful" of Brazil with his controversial comments at the Copa América.
"A friend is not always right just because he's a friend"
Veteran right-back Alves, Messi's team-mate for close to a decade at Barcelona, echoed that view.
"A friend is not always right just because he's a friend. You can say it in the heat of the moment, but I still won't agree," the Brazil captain told SporTV.
"Firstly, he's disrespecting an institution such as the Seleção, in my view.
"Secondly, he's being disrespectful with several professionals who put a lot of things aside so they could be there fighting for a dream.
"I'm a friend who always tells the truth when it's due, and I think he was wrong for saying these things."
